Your Responsibilities

Your responsibilities will vary; however, some of them will be to:

  • Prepare a list of required information following the completion of the bookkeeping functions.
  • Set up and monitor bank payments on various banking platforms.
  • Credit control functions including preparing statements for clients.
  • Prepare VAT returns and submit once approved.
  • Prepare balance sheet reconciliations.
  • Prepare supplier reconciliations.
  • Purchase ledger and sales ledger functions.
  • Build & maintain adequate knowledge of Zero accounting package.
